网站UI设计制作流程是一个涉及多个步骤的复杂过程,旨在创建一个既美观又实用的网站界面。以下是构建一个高效管理系统网站的详细流程:
1. 需求分析与规划
- 目标设定:明确网站的目的和目标用户群体,了解他们的需求和期望。
- 功能规划:确定网站需要提供哪些核心功能,如用户管理、内容发布、评论系统等。
- 技术选型:选择合适的技术栈,包括前端框架(如React, Vue, Angular)、后端技术(如Node.js, Django, Ruby on Rails)以及数据库技术(如MySQL, PostgreSQL)。
2. 设计与原型开发
- 界面设计:根据需求文档设计网站的整体布局和视觉风格。
- 交互设计:设计用户与网站之间的交互流程,确保操作直观易懂。
- 原型制作:使用工具(如Sketch, Figma, InVision)创建交互式原型,以便团队讨论和反馈。
3. 编码实现
- 前端开发:根据设计稿编写HTML、CSS和JavaScript代码,实现界面布局和交互效果。
- 后端开发:搭建服务器环境,编写API接口,处理数据存储和逻辑处理。
- 数据库设计:设计数据库模型,确保数据的完整性和安全性。
4. 测试与优化
- 单元测试:对每个模块进行测试,确保功能正确无误。
- 集成测试:测试各个模块之间的交互是否顺畅。
- 性能优化:优化代码,提高网站的加载速度和响应速度。
- 用户体验测试:邀请用户参与测试,收集反馈,不断改进界面设计和交互流程。
5. 部署上线
- 服务器配置:将网站部署到服务器上,配置域名和SSL证书。
- 内容更新:定期更新网站内容,保持信息的时效性和相关性。
- 监控和维护:监控系统运行状态,及时处理可能出现的问题。
6. 持续迭代与维护
- 用户反馈:关注用户反馈,根据用户需求进行功能迭代和优化。
- 技术更新:跟踪最新技术动态,适时升级系统以适应变化。
- 安全加固:加强网站安全防护措施,防止黑客攻击和数据泄露。
通过以上流程,可以构建出一个既美观又高效的管理系统网站。在整个过程中,团队协作、沟通和反馈至关重要,以确保项目顺利进行并满足用户需求。